What you get
Melbourne's creative economy judges craft instantly, so a distinctive, considered presence is the cost of being taken seriously. Demand here is shaped by professional services and education, each with its own digital habits.
Updates & backups
Core, plugin and dependency updates plus off-site backups, so the site stays current and recoverable.
Security & monitoring
Uptime and security monitoring that catches problems before your customers ever do.
Performance upkeep
Ongoing speed and Core Web Vitals checks so the site stays fast as it grows.
Priority support & small changes
A named team for fixes and content tweaks, with agreed response times — not a ticket black hole.
How we work
Audit & onboarding
We review your site, lock down the basics and set up backups and monitoring before anything else.
Proactive care
We apply updates on a schedule, test them, and watch uptime, security and performance continuously.
Respond & fix
When something breaks or you need a change, a named team handles it within agreed response times.
Report & improve
You get a plain-English monthly report and recommendations, so upkeep turns into steady improvement.

What does a maintenance plan actually include?
Scheduled updates and off-site backups, uptime and security monitoring, performance checks, and priority support with a set amount of small changes each month — all for a fixed monthly fee.
